The easiest way to clear cached files on a Windows computer is to use the built-in Disk Cleanup tool as available in Windows 10. Type Disk Cleanup in the Search bar and click on Disk Cleanup App in the search results. On Disk Cleanup screen, select all the Items and click on OK. In order to clear Windows Update cache in Windows 10 / 8 / 7: Press Win + R and then type services.msc and hit Enter. Find and double click on Windows Update and then click on Stop button. To delete Update cache, go to - C:\Windows\SoftwareDistribution\Download folder. The "New" Teams app is a Universal Windows Platform (UWP) app, and it stores its cache in a different location compared to the previous version of Teams. The cache for the "New" Teams UWP app is located at `C:\Users\user.name\AppData\Local\Packages\MSTeams_8wekyb3d8bbwe`. How to clear the Thumbnail cache: Head to the Start Menu, search for the Disk Cleanup app, and open it. When prompted, select your system drive (typically the C: drive) and wait as it analyzes the file system. Under the Disk Cleanup tab, uncheck all boxes except for the one labeled Thumbnails, then click OK. 5.

Mar 6, 2016 · 2. Scroll down to the Print Spooler service and right-click on it and select Stop. In order to do this, you need to be logged in as Administrator. 3. Next you need to go to the following directory: C:\WINDOWS\System32\spool\PRINTERS. Delete all the files in this folder. This will clear all print queues. 4. Now you can go back to the Services ...

To do that: Open the Edge menu (select the icon with three dots on the top right corner of the browser … hulu com activate my device Windows will cache the CRL, and that's an on-disk cache because it resists reboots. Windows will also cache "negative" CRL, i.e. failures to obtain a CRL from a given URL.
